Native smokes (also called reserve cigarettes or Indigenous cigarettes ) are tobacco products: Produced by Indigenous-owned manufacturers Typically made on First Nations reserves Often sold through on-reserve shops or Indigenous-owned online stores Under Section 87 of the Indian Act , registered First Nations individuals are exempt from certain federal and provincial taxes on goods purchased or produced on reserve, and that can include tobacco
